CreateChatRequest
Only users can use this request. See code examples.
---functions--- messages.createChat#92ceddd4 flags:# users:Vector<InputUser> title:string ttl_period:flags.0?int = messages.InvitedUsers
Returns
| messages.InvitedUsers |
This type can only be an instance of:
| InvitedUsers |
Parameters
| users | InputUser | Anything entity-like will work if the library can find its Input version (e.g., usernames, Peer, User or Channel objects, etc.). A list must be supplied. |
| title | string | |
| ttl_period | int | This argument defaults to None and can be omitted. |
Known RPC errors
This request can cause 2 known errors:
UsersTooFewError | Not enough users (to create a chat, for example). |
UserRestrictedError | You're spamreported, you can't create channels or chats.. |
You can import these from telethon.errors.
Example
from telethon.sync import TelegramClient
from telethon import functions, types
with TelegramClient(name, api_id, api_hash) as client:
result = client(functions.messages.CreateChatRequest(
users=['username'],
title='My awesome title',
ttl_period=42
))
print(result.stringify())
